UK: Will The Lords Have Their Say on Patentability of CIIs?

In INTERNAL LINKsome earlier posting I had pointed to a recent decision in the UK concerning the patentability of computer-implemented inventions and business model inventions. Now EXTERNAL LINKOut-Law reports:
"[...] The businessman behind a patent application that failed on the grounds of being a software program has applied to appeal the case to the House of Lords. [...]"
That would be a great opportunity to clarify the UK position, indeed. I have, however, no idea as to how big the chances really are the Lords taking up that case.
